When unstable soils are utilized for a base, the movement is transferred into the foundation. Due to the fact soil motion is rarely uniform, the foundation is subjected to some differential or upheaval. The challenge exhibits up in both equally slab, and pier and beam kind foundations.

Piering involves the usage of strategically positioned mechanical jacks to lift the settled beam to quality. The beam have to be raised meticulously to stay away from even further or pointless destruction. After raised, the beam is held to elevation by a specifically made unfold footing and pier.
